Output 2970e42b13ab7dc1821a99a3e5d875d7233237625f9fded3f67bf061c4b810ec:1

value
320236362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ac6dde2c20f52a022fa4163e672f490e9343665c OP_EQUAL
address
3HQjmHrUgQ3GnTa54qWWLeYpMLLYBQumXa
transaction
2970e42b13ab7dc1821a99a3e5d875d7233237625f9fded3f67bf061c4b810ec
confirmations
518128
spent
true